
.why-sec2 {
    background-color: #e5e4e4;
}
.why-sec2 .text, .directions a {
    display: inline-block;
}
.why-sec2 a {
    color: #fff;
    background-color: #d22131;
    padding: 12px 65px;
}
.why-sec2 a:hover {
    background-color: #000;
}

.why-sec1 .box {
    max-width: 395px;
    background-color: #e5e4e4;
}
.why-sec1 .box .head, .why-sec1 .box .info, .why-sec1 a.btn {
    display: inline-block;
    width: 100%;
}
.why-sec1 .box .head {
    background-color: #010101;
    color: #fff;
}
.why-sec1 .box .text {
    line-height: 24px;
    padding: 15px 0 8px 0;
}
.why-sec1 a.btn {
    color: #fff;
    background-color: #d22131;
    padding: 12px;
    text-align: center;
}
.why-sec1 a.btn.join {
    width: auto;
    padding: 12px 35px;
}
.why-sec1 a.btn:hover {
    background-color: #000;
}




@media screen and (max-width: 1362px) {
}
@media screen and (max-width: 992px) {
}
@media screen and (max-width: 767px) {
	.why-sec2 a {
	    display: inline-block;
	    padding: 12px 35px;
	}
}
@media screen and (max-width: 479px) {
}